David O'Brien wrote:
> 
> On Sat, Jun 24, 2000 at 12:12:55AM -0600, Wes Peters wrote:
> > Yes, it is wrong.  If it must be linked with GNU gettext, no matter
> > what their license is, the resulting executable has been infected
> > with the GPL virus.
> 
> Binutils and GCC are the same.  We just configure them with no NLS
> support and then gettext is not needed.

Then LPRng sans NLS support should not be a problem to import, if it
provides a suitable level of features.
